ORDER : The Court Made the following order :- The petitioners are accused Nos.1 and 2. They were arrested and remanded to judicial custody on 15.05.2018 for the offences punishable under Sections 8(c) r/w 20(b)(ii) (B) and 29(1) of NDPS Act, 1985 in Crime No.151 of 2018, on the file of the respondent police. They seek bail.
2.The learned counsel for the petitioners withdraws the bail petition as far as the first petitioner Suresh is concerned. The second petitioner is in custody since 15.05.2018 for offences under Sections 8(c) r/w 20(b)(ii) (B) and 29(1) of NDPS Act, 1985. The contraband in question is only a small quantity. The second petitioner is not having any previous case.
3. Considering the said fact, this Court is inclined to grant bail to the second petitioner with certain conditions. Accordingly, the second petitioner is ordered to be released on bail, subject to the following conditions;
(i) the second petitioner shall execute a b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and Only) with two sureties, each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the learned Principal Special Court EC and NDPS Act Cases, Madurai;

ii) the second petitioner is directed to appear before the respondent police as and when required for interrogation; (iii)on breach of any of the aforesaid conditions, the Magistrate/Trial Court is entitled to take appropriate action against the second petitioner in accordance with law as if the conditions have been imposed and the second petitioner released on bail by the Magistrate/Trial Court himself as laid down by the Hon'ble Supreme Court in P.K.Shaji vs. State of Kerala [(2005) AIR SCW 5560].
